Privacy & Policy

This website contains links to resources and educational materials of other websites. We are not responsible for the privacy policies or practices of those websites. This website does not support copyright infringement, nor will it link to web sites that trade copyrighted material. If you find a questionable link on this web site, please contact us.
Showing posts sorted by date for query java. Sort by relevance Show all posts
Showing posts sorted by date for query java. Sort by relevance Show all posts

Head First Java, 2nd Edition Free Download





  • Publisher           :O'Reilly Media
  • Author               :Bert Bates, Kathy Sierra
  • ISBN                  :978-0-596-00920-5
  • Year                  :2005
  • Pages               :720
  • Language         :English
  • File size            :33.9 MB
  • File format:       :PDF


Head First Java delivers a highly interactive, multisensory learning experience that lets new programmers pick up the fundamentals of the Java language quickly. Through mind-stretching exercises, memorable analogies, humorous pictures, and casual language, Head First Java encourages readers to think like a Java programmer. This revised second edition focuses on Java5.0, the latest version of the Java development platform.

Download Links


Java 2 - The Complete Reference Ebook Free Download

 

 Image

 Java 2 - The Complete Reference Ebook Free Download

 

 

Download Links

My SQL Cookbook Ebook Free Downlod






Along with MySQL's popularity has come a flood of questions about solving specific problems, and that's where this Cookbook is essential. Designed as a handy resource when you need quick solutions or techniques, the book offers dozens of short, focused pieces of code and hundreds of worked-out examples for programmers of all levels who don't have the time (or expertise) to solve MySQL problems from scratch.
The new edition covers MySQL 5.0 and its powerful new features, as well as the older but still widespread MySQL 4.1. One major emphasis of this book is how to use SQL to formulate queries for particular kinds of questions, using the mysql client program included in MySQL distributions. The other major emphasis is how to write programs that interact with the MySQL server through an API. You'll find plenty of examples using several language APIs in multiple scenarios and situations, including the use of Ruby to retrieve and format data. There are also many new examples for using Perl, PHP, Python, and Java as well.


Download Links

 
 
 

Core Python Programming Ebook Free Dowload



Python is an agile, robust, expressive, fully object-oriented, extensible, and scalable programming language. It combines the power of compiled languages with the simplicity and rapid development of scripting languages. In Core Python Programming, Second Edition, leading Python developer and trainer Wesley Chun helps you learn Python quickly and comprehensively so that you can immediately succeed with any Python project.

Using practical code examples, Chun introduces all the fundamentals of Python programming: syntax, objects and memory management, data types, operators, files and I/O, functions, generators, error handling and exceptions, loops, iterators, functional programming, object-oriented programming and more. After you learn the core fundamentals of Python, he shows you what you can do with your new skills, delving into advanced topics, such as regular expressions, networking programming with sockets, multithreading, GUI development, Web/CGI programming and extending Python in C.

This edition reflects major enhancements in the Python 2.x series, including 2.6 and tips for migrating to 3. It contains new chapters on database and Internet client programming, plus coverage of many new topics, including new-style classes, Java and Jython, Microsoft Office (Win32 COM Client) programming, and much more.


Download Links

Professional Apache Tomcat 5 Ebook Free Dowload




What is this book about?
The Apache Tomcat server and related technologies give Java developers a rich set of tools to quickly build more sophisticated Web applications. Tomcat version 5 supports the latest JSP and Servlet specifications, JSP 2.0, and Servlets 2.4. This completely updated volume offers you a thorough education in Tomcat 5 as well as 4.1.
What does this book cover?
You will learn to solve the problems that arise with installation and configuration, security, system testing, and more. This edition also introduces you to Tomcat clustering for planning and deploying installations in mission-critical production environments, and explores the new support for Tomcat in popular IDEs, such as IntelliJ IDEA, Eclipse, NetBeans/Sun Java Studio, and JBuilder.
You’ll discover how to manage class loaders and Connectors, understand how to use IIS as a Web server front-end for Tomcat, examine JDBC-related issues in Tomcat, and be ready to put this technology to work

Download Links

Internet & World Wide Web Ebbok Free Download



Covers virtually every Web development skill now in demand, from building dynamic pages through server and client-side scripting; XML; Flash; even the basics of electronic commerce.

Back Cover Copy

The authoritative DEITELT LIVE-CODET introduction to Internet & World Wide Web programming

The Internet and World Wide Web have revolutionized software development with multimediaintensive, platform-independent code for conventional Internet-, Intranet- and Extranet-based applications. This college-level textbook carefully explains how to program multitiered, client/server, database-intensive, Web-based applications.

Dr. Harvey M. Deitel and Paul J. Deitel are the founders of Deitel & Associates, Inc., the internationally recognized corporate training and content-creation organization specializing in JavaT, C++, C, Visual C#T, Visual BasicR, Visual C++R, .NET, XML, Python, Perl, Internet, Web and object technologies. The Deitels are also the authors of the world's #1 Java and C++ textbooks-Java How to Program, 4/e and C++ How to Program, 3/e-and many other best sellers. In Internet & World Wide Web How to Program, 2/e, the Deitels and their colleague, Tem R. Nieto, discuss key topics, including:

* XHTMLT/CSST/Dynamic HTM

Download Links


Java Network Programming Ebook Free Download


 




 The new third edition of this highly regarded introduction to Java networking programming has been thoroughly revised to cover all of the 100+ significant updates to Java Developers Kit (JDK) 1.5. It is a clear, complete introduction to developing network programs (both applets and applications) using Java, covering everything from networking fundamentals to remote method invocation (RMI). Java Network Programming, 3rd Edition includes chapters on TCP and UDP sockets, multicasting protocol and content handlers, servlets, multithreaded network programming, I/O, HTML parsing and display, the Java Mail API, and the Java Secure Sockets Extension. There's also significant information on the New I/O API that was developed in large part because of the needs of network programmers. This invaluable book is a complete, single source guide to writing sophisticated network applications. Packed with useful examples, it is the essential resource for any serious Java developer.

Download Links

Grid Computing for Developers by Vladimir Silva pdf free download

Grid Computing for Developers



        • Author: Vladimir Silva
        • Book Name: Vladimir Silva, Grid Computing for Developers, Charles River Media, January 2006. 
                  • Paperback: 547 pages
                  • Publisher: Charles River Media; 1 edition (December 30, 2005)
                  • Language: English
                  • ISBN-10: 1584504242
                  • ISBN-13: 978-1584504245
                  • Product Dimensions: 7.3 x 1.6 x 9.1 inches

Description

Many industry analysts believe that grid computing will be the next big technology wave. It is so promising that major technology companies such as IBM, Microsoft, Oracle, and Sun are allocating significant resources for grid research and development. Grid Computing for Developers explores the evolution of grid computing from the early distributed computing paradigm to the modern grid environments. Most of today's grid environments will be examined including OGSA, Resource Managers, and MPI. The book also explores today's de-facto standards for grid computing including a comprehensive guide to the Globus Toolkit for developers covering installation, system administration, development guides for grid services, open grid services architectures for OGSI and OGSA-DAI, commodity grid kits for Java, Perl, and OGSA-C, and performance evaluation tests. A significant amount of source code samples accompany each chapter. Grid Computing for Developers is an ideal resource for computer scientists and researchers, graduate students, and IT professionals looking to further expand their grid computing skills.


Programming Languages by Terrance W Pratt, Marvin V Zelkowitz, T V Gopal pdf free download

Programming Languages


          • Book:Terrance W Pratt, Marvin V Zelkowitz, T V Gopal, “Programming Languages”, 4th ed., Pearson Education, 2006.  
          • Author: Terrance W Pratt, Marvin V Zelkowitz, T V Gopal
            • Paperback: 649 pages
            • Language: English
            • ISBN:  0130276782
            • ISBN-13:  9780130276780, 978-0130276780
          • Language: English

Description

Exceptionally comprehensive in approach, this book explores the major issues in both design and implementation of modern programming languages and provides a basic introduction to the underlying theoretical models on which these languages are based. The emphasis throughout is on fundamental concepts—readers learn important ideas, not minor language differences--but several languages are highlighted in sufficient detail to enable readers to write programs that demonstrate the relationship between a source program and its execution behavior--e.g., C, C++, JAVA, ML, LISP, Prolog, Smalltalk, Postscript, HTML, PERL, FORTRAN, Ada, COBOL, BASIC SNOBOL4, PL/I, Pascal. Begins with a background review of programming languages and the underlying hardware that will execute the given program; then covers the underlying grammatical model for programming languages and their compilers (elementary data types, data structures and encapsulation, inheritance, statements, procedure invocation, storage management, distributed processing, and network programming). Includes an advanced chapter on language semantics--program verification, denotational semantics, and the lambda calculus. For computer engineers and others interested in programming language designs.

Java Design Pattern Essentials, Tony Bevis Ebook free download



Java Design Pattern Essentials  Tony Bevis assumes a basic knowledge of Java you don't need to be a guru. This book is perfect for the programmer wishing to take their skills to  level, and feel confident about using Java in real applications.

Coverage includes all 23 of the patterns from the "Gang of Four" work, additional patterns including Model-View-Controller, and simple UML diagrams. Once you've learned the fundamentals of Java, it is essential for writing clear, concise and effective code. This fully revised and updated book gives you a step-by-step guide to object-oriented development, using tried and trusted techniques.

The examples have been kept simple, enabling you to concentrate on understanding the concepts and application of each pattern. All examples have been designed around a common theme, making it easier to see how they relate to each other and how you can adapt them to your applications.

This book will help take your knowledge of the fundamentals of the Java programming language and put it into practice in the real world by learning about Design Patterns. Additional patterns are for use in real-world applications; simple explanation of the Model-View-Controller (MVC) pattern; sample 3-tier application applying commonly used patterns and advice on how to use the patterns in practice. 

Download Links


Java, A Beginner's Guide 5th Edition ebook(pdf) free download


Java, A Beginner's Guide 5th Edition PDF Free Download Ebook. Herbert Schildt explains the basics, resembling how to compile and run a Java program, after which discusses the keywords, syntax, and constructs that form the core of the Java language. You'll also discover coverage of a few of Java's most superior options, together with multithreaded programming and generics.

An introduction to Swing concludes the book. Get began programming in Java right away with assist from this fast-paced tutorial. I believe this book is great for the one who is new to Java and new to programming. Although the book does not use an IDE to create, compile, and run the packages, that doesn't take away from the book's studying quality. I used each the SDK command traces and the IntelliJ IDEA Community Edition to compile and run the programs.

The book covers the core language in-depth, has a short chapter on Swing, briefly introduces applets, however doesn't contact on Servlets. The book covers Data Sorts and Operators, Management Statements, Lessons, Objects, Strategies, Packages, Interfaces, Exception Handling, Inheritance, I/O, Multithreading, Enumerations, Autoboxing, Static Import, Annotations, Generics, Applets, Occasions, introduces Swing, and using Java's Documentation Comments. All of the code is on the market download and is very properly set up and usable. It is separated by chapter. 


Download Links


Data Structures and Algorithms Made Easy Karumanchi ebook(pdf) free download



Data Structures and Algorithms Made Easy (English, Paperback, Narasimha Karumanchi)

Book Details :

Book Name: Data Structures and Algorithms Made Easy
Author: Narasimha Karumanchi
Total Pages: 449
Publisher: CareerMonk
Language: English
ISBN: 9788193245279
ISBN: 819324527

Book Information:


Data Structures and Algorithms Made Easy . Narasimha Karumanchi offers solutions to complex information constructions and algorithms. There are multiple solutions for each downside andis coded in C/C++, it comes handy as an interview and examination guide for computer scientists. 

A helpful guide of kinds for any computer science professional, this text is a bank for varied complicated problems related to knowledge constructions and algorithms. It can be used as a reference guide by those readers in the computer science industry. 

The book has round 21  and covers Recursion and Backtracking, Linked Lists, Stacks, Queues,Bushes, Priority Queue and Heaps, Disjoint Units ADT, Graph Algorithms, Sorting, Looking out, Choice Algorithms [Medians], Image Tables, Hashing, String Algorithms, Algorithms Design Methods, Grasping Algorithms, Divide and Conquer Algorithms, Dynamic Programming, Complexity Lessons, and other Miscellaneous Concepts. 

This text is coded in C/C++ language. This book serves as information to arrange for interviews, exams, and campus work. It is usually obtainable in Java. In brief, this book provides options to varied advanced knowledge constructions and algorithmic problems. Author takes the direct route and solved problems of varying complexities. That is, every drawback corresponds to a number of solutions with completely different complexities. In different words, author enumerated attainable solutions. With this method, even when a new question arises, we offer a choice of different answer methods based in your priorities. 

Download Links 

Link 1 Data Structures and Algorithms Made Easy Karumanchi ebook(pdf) free download

J2EE Best Practices-Darren Broemmer (wiley publications).pdf



J2EE Best Practices-Darren Broemmer (wiley publications).pdf






Description: 


Learn how to apply robust application design to your J2EE projects There are a number of best practices you need to consider to build highly effective J2EE components and integrate them into applications. These practices include evaluating and selecting the right set of software components and services to handle the job. In this book, Darren Broemmer supplies you with a set of best practices for J2EE development and then teaches you how to use them to construct an application architecture referred to as the reference architecture. The design and implementation of the reference architecture is based on a set of guiding principles that are used to optimize and automate J2EE development. In addition to the author's thorough discussions of the latest technologies for J2EE implementation-including EJB 2, Jakarta Struts, Servlets, Java Server Pages, UML, design patterns, Common Business Logic Foundation components, and XML.




Learn how to apply robust application design to your J2EE projects There are a number of best practices you need to consider to build highly effective J2EE components and integrate them into applications. These practices include evaluating and selecting the right set of software components and services to handle the job. In this book, Darren Broemmer supplies you with a set of best practices for J2EE development and then teaches you how to use them to construct an application architecture referred to as the reference architecture. The design and implementation of the reference architecture is based on a set of guiding principles that are used to optimize and automate J2EE development. In addition to the author's thorough discussions of the latest technologies for J2EE implementation-including EJB 2, Jakarta Struts, Servlets, Java Server Pages, UML, design patterns, Common Business Logic Foundation components, and XML.

Download

J2EE Best Practices-Darren Broemmer (wiley publications).pdf

Windows Forms Programming In C#--Erik E. Brown.pdf



Windows Forms Programming In C#--Erik E. Brown.pdf
 

Description: 

The new C# language and Internet software services have received much of the attention surrounding Microsoft’s new .NET environment. However, Microsoft has also redesigned the way Windows desktop applications will be created and deployed in the future. Intended as a tutorial for C++ and Java programmers at all levels, this book shows how C# and the .NET framework can be used to develop Windows applications with .NET. As a way to demonstrate how Windows Forms applications are constructed, the book provides a chapter-by-chapter guide to building an image application to view, share, and manage digital photos stored on a hard drive or on removable media. Also discussed are Visual Studio 7.0, C# language syntax and usage, Windows Forms controls, ADO.NET, and other topics vital to the creation and deployment of Windows applications in this new environment.


The new C# language and Internet software services have received much of the attention surrounding Microsoft’s new .NET environment. However, Microsoft has also redesigned the way Windows desktop applications will be created and deployed in the future. Intended as a tutorial for C++ and Java programmers at all levels, this book shows how C# and the .NET framework can be used to develop Windows applications with .NET. As a way to demonstrate how Windows Forms applications are constructed, the book provides a chapter-by-chapter guide to building an image application to view, share, and manage digital photos stored on a hard drive or on removable media. Also discussed are Visual Studio 7.0, C# language syntax and usage, Windows Forms controls, ADO.NET, and other topics vital to the creation and deployment of Windows applications in this new environment.


Download

Windows Forms Programming In C#--Erik E. Brown.pdf




Pro Java 6 3D Game Development--Andrew Davison.pdf





Description: 

Create strange lands filled with mysterious objects (cows frozen in blocks of ice, chirping penguins, golden globes with wavering eyes) and throw away your keyboard and mouse, to go exploring armed only with a gamepad, power glove, or just your bare hands ... Java gaming expert Andrew Davison will show you how to develop and program 3D games in Java technology on a PC, with an emphasis on the construction of 3D landscapes. It's assumed you have a reasonable knowledge of Java - the sort of thing picked up in a first Java course at school. Topics are split into three sections: Java 3D API, non-standard input devices for game playing, and JOGL. Java 3D is a high-level 3D graphics API, and JOGL is a lower-level Java wrapper around the popular OpenGL graphics API. Youll look at three non-standard input devices: the webcam, the game pad, and the P5 data glove. Along the way, youll utilize several other games-related libraries including: JInput, JOAL, JMF, and Odejava. Learn all the latest Java SE 6 features relevant to gaming, including: splash screens, JavaScript scripting as well as the desktop and system tray interfaces. Unique coverage of Java game development using both the Java 3D API and Java for OpenGL, as well as invaluable experience from a recognized Java gaming guru, will provide you with a distinct advantage after reading this book. - publishers description.




Download

Pro Java 6 3D Game Development--Andrew Davison.pdf

Facebook comments:

BannerFans.com Propellerads